Peasant Girl of Frascati: A Study in Classical Idealism

The sculpture "Peasant Girl of Frascati" by Jean-Antoine Houdon stands as a testament to the enduring fascination with portraying ordinary subjects within the framework of neoclassical art. Created in 1774, this marble bust transcends mere representation; it embodies Houdon’s profound belief that true artistry lies in capturing not just physical likeness but also the inner spirit and character of his sitter—a principle firmly rooted in the philosophical currents of Enlightenment thought. Unlike the opulent grandeur favored by preceding Rococo styles, Houdon deliberately eschewed excessive ornamentation, prioritizing clarity of form and subtle expression to convey a sense of dignified contemplation.
  • Subject Matter: The sculpture depicts a young woman from Frascati, Italy—a region renowned for its agricultural traditions and rural beauty. Houdon’s choice wasn't simply aesthetic; it reflected the intellectual preoccupation with elevating the common person to the status of noble subject matter – mirroring the humanist ideals championed by thinkers like Voltaire and Rousseau.
  • Style: Houdon’s approach aligns perfectly with neoclassical principles, characterized by a return to classical proportions and idealized forms inspired by ancient Greek and Roman sculpture. This stylistic decision underscores the sculptor's commitment to upholding artistic standards considered superior to those of his time.
  • Technique: Houdon meticulously crafted this bust using Carrara marble—a prized material known for its purity and translucency—demonstrating exceptional skill in carving and polishing. The sculptor’s technique involved detailed observation, utilizing a life mask and precise measurements to achieve remarkable accuracy in replicating the subject's facial features.
  • Historical Context: Produced during Houdon’s formative years at the École Royale des Élèves Protégés in Rome—a crucible of artistic innovation—the sculpture reflects the broader cultural landscape of the Enlightenment, where artists sought to emulate the grandeur and moral seriousness of antiquity.
Symbolic Significance: Beyond its visual beauty, “Peasant Girl of Frascati” carries symbolic weight. The serene gaze and slightly tilted head convey a sense of inner peace and thoughtfulness—a deliberate contrast to the turbulent political climate of France at the time. Houdon’s intention was not merely to depict a woman; he aimed to embody virtue and dignity—qualities considered essential for portraying human subjects in art. Further Research: Examining similar works by Houdon, such as his statue of George Washington (a monumental undertaking that cemented his reputation as a master portrait sculptor), reveals Houdon’s unwavering dedication to capturing the essence of his subjects with unparalleled realism and psychological insight. The sculpture's enduring appeal lies in its ability to resonate across centuries—a timeless masterpiece celebrating both classical ideals and the dignity of human experience.
